What insulation and refractory materials are needed in cement plants?

Cement production is a complex process with high temperature and energy consumption. From raw material preheating, rotary kiln calcination to clinker cooling, every link cannot be separated from the support of high-quality insulation and refractory materials. In the preheater and decomposition furnace area of the cement plant, calcium silicate board exhibits excellent adaptability. The equipment in this area is exposed to a medium to high temperature environment of 500-800 ℃ for a long time, and needs to withstand certain airflow impacts and dust erosion. Rosetexwool's calcium silicate board, with its high strength and low thermal conductivity, has become an ideal choice for external wall insulation of equipment. It has uniform density, high compressive strength, and can tightly adhere to the surface of the equipment, effectively blocking heat loss and stabilizing the temperature of the raw materials inside the preheater. This not only reduces coal consumption but also shortens the preheating time of the raw materials, helping cement plants improve production efficiency. At the same time, calcium silicate board also has good moisture resistance and corrosion resistance. Even in the humid and dusty environment of cement plants, it can maintain stable performance for a long time, reducing maintenance and replacement costs in the later stage. ​

Rock wool board plays an irreplaceable role in the insulation of walls, pipelines, and ventilation systems in cement plants. As an important area for personnel operation and equipment storage, temperature stability is crucial in the factory building. Rosetexwool's rock wool board has excellent insulation and sound insulation performance. When laid on the walls of the factory building, it can effectively isolate the impact of external temperature changes on the indoor environment, creating a comfortable operating environment for workers and reducing the risk of equipment failure caused by temperature fluctuations. In the insulation of cement conveying pipelines and ventilation pipelines, the flexible nature of rock wool board allows it to flexibly wrap around the pipelines, and its installation is convenient and efficient. Its excellent insulation effect can prevent cement from clumping inside the pipelines due to low temperature, ensuring smooth transportation, and also avoiding safety hazards to surrounding equipment and personnel caused by excessive temperature on the outer wall of the pipelines. In addition, the company's rock wool board has passed strict fire safety testing, with a fire rating of A, providing important protection for the fire safety of the cement plant. ​

                                                                          

In the core equipment of cement plants - the insulation of the inner lining of rotary kilns and the protection of high-temperature areas of cooling machines, ceramic fiber blankets stand out with their super high temperature resistance. The calcination temperature inside the rotary kiln can reach over 1200 ℃, which requires extremely high temperature resistance and thermal stability of insulation refractory materials. Rosetexwool's ceramic fiber blanket can withstand high temperature impacts of 1400 ℃ and has low thermal shrinkage rate. After being laid on the inner lining of the rotary kiln, it can form an efficient insulation layer, reduce the heat loss of the kiln body, make the temperature inside the kiln uniform and stable, and improve the quality of clinker calcination. In the high-temperature area of the cooling machine, ceramic fiber blanket can also protect the equipment casing, avoiding deformation and damage caused by long-term exposure to high temperature, and extending the service life of the equipment. At the same time, ceramic fiber blankets have a lightweight texture, which can significantly reduce equipment load and operation load compared to traditional refractory bricks, further saving energy consumption and maintenance costs for cement plants. ​
